Transaction edba5dd66f5811dc211258f6025db6135978a27b1c2ae70a2a4dbfe7726d310e

9 Input
1 Outputs
  • edba5dd66f5811dc211258f6025db6135978a27b1c2ae70a2a4dbfe7726d310e:0
  • value  1607084
    address  1HN1XHfRMRQwBdALHceT25sZW3p7nNsvSg